Output bdb83284389a176347e7ac3498ff1b9e32f61497a395382a9da01eb2ab68fcfe:11

value
1580715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de28d2d1781c682d29505703dfb6bd00a16952c7 OP_EQUAL
address
3MwgqbbJh3MndZTwwKkTXLFH7QjpnPgS8A
transaction
bdb83284389a176347e7ac3498ff1b9e32f61497a395382a9da01eb2ab68fcfe
spent
true